Drug Tests Often Trigger False Positives
Drug tests generally produce false-positive results in 5% to 10% of cases and false negatives in 10% to 15% of cases, new research shows.

Study: Heroin better than methadone to kick habit
Some heroin addicts who got the drug under medical supervision had a better chance of kicking the habit than those who got methadone, a new study says. Health – Heroin – Methadone – Addiction – Substance Abuse
